Key Responsibilities
- Assist pharmacists and pharmacy technicians with non-dispensing administrative duties.
- Manage incoming and outgoing prescription requests, ensuring accuracy and proper documentation.
- Communicate with patients regarding prescription pickup, refills, and general inquiries in a professional and empathetic manner.
- Process and organize patient information, ensuring strict adherence to confidentiality protocols (e.g., PHIPA).
- Maintain accurate and up-to-date patient profiles and prescription records within the system.
- Prepare and process various forms and reports as required for prescription fulfillment and office operations.
- Coordinate with healthcare providers' offices for prescription clarifications or renewals.
- Handle inventory management tasks related to prescription supplies, forms, and general office materials.
- Assist with general administrative duties, including filing, scanning, and data entry.
- Ensure the work environment is clean, organized, and compliant with health and safety standards.
